Adding CarPlay to an old car is straightforward. Start by purchasing a CarPlay-compatible aftermarket head unit from brands like Pioneer or Kenwood. Ensure compatibility with your vehicle's make and model. Hire a professional installer or follow the manufacturer's installation guide to replace the existing stereo with the new unit. Once installed, connect your iPhone using a USB cable or Bluetooth to enjoy seamless CarPlay features, enhancing your driving experience with music, navigation, and calls directly accessible from your car's dashboard interface.
FAQs & Answers
- What is CarPlay? CarPlay is Apple's in-car interface that allows you to use your iPhone's apps, such as music, messaging, and navigation, through your vehicle's dashboard display.
- Can I add CarPlay to any car? You can add CarPlay to many older cars by installing a compatible aftermarket head unit designed to support CarPlay functionality.
- Do I need a professional to install CarPlay? While you can install CarPlay yourself by following the manufacturer's guide, hiring a professional installer is recommended for the best results and to ensure compatibility with your vehicle.
- How do I connect my iPhone to CarPlay? To connect your iPhone to CarPlay, use a USB cable or Bluetooth, depending on the capabilities of your aftermarket head unit.
